Gill's Notes on the Bible

And this is but a light thing in the sight of the Lord,.... To give them such a plenty of water in such an extraordinary manner: he would do for them what was greater, not only save them from falling into the hand of Moab, which they feared,

but he wilt deliver the Moabites into your hands; which was more than was asked for, or expected.
